Managing Cookies Through Your Browser
Every browser gives you control over cookies. The interface looks different depending on what you use, but the functionality is similar across all platforms.
Chrome and Edge
Go to Settings → Privacy and Security → Cookies and Site Data. You can block all cookies, block third-party only, or clear existing data. Chrome also lets you see which sites have stored cookies on your device.
Firefox
Open Settings → Privacy & Security → Cookies and Site Data. Firefox offers enhanced tracking protection that blocks most third-party cookies by default. You can customize this or clear all stored data.
Safari
Navigate to Preferences → Privacy. Safari blocks third-party cookies automatically. You can prevent all tracking or manage data for individual websites. The interface is straightforward and gives you granular control.
Blocking all cookies might break some website functionality. If you notice issues after changing settings, try allowing cookies just for sparklytieup.com while keeping broader restrictions in place.
